CVE-2011-1772

CVE-2011-1772 is a low-severity vulnerability in Apache Struts with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 2.6.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score of 33% places it in the 98th percentile, indicating an elevated likelihood of exploitation.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-79.

Description

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in XWork in Apache Struts 2.x before 2.2.3, and OpenSymphony XWork in OpenSymphony WebWork, allow rem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via vectors involving (1) an action name, (2) the action attribute of an s:submit element, or (3) the method attribute of an s:submit element.

Is CVE-2011-1772 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 33% (98th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
What products are affected by CVE-2011-1772?
CVE-2011-1772 primarily affects Apache Struts. In total, 30 product configurations (CPEs) are listed as vulnerable; see the affected-products list for the exact versions.
